5 Simple Statements About web scraping (36)automation (23)python (22)web automation (14)data mining (14)selenium (8)data scraping (7)scraping (6)bot (5)microsoft excel (4)data extraction (4)crawling (4)data entry (3)scraper (3)python automation (3)scriptin

As long as you scrape publicly available data at sensible frequencies, adhere to robots.txt and retail outlet data securely, web scraping is beautifully authorized with Python.

we have lined the basic principles of automating World wide web browsing. Let's look at one thing far more highly effective: having data from websites. This is called Internet scraping.

no matter if you're a data enthusiast, or simply a developer trying to find to harness the strength of Internet data, "World-wide-web Scraping with Python" presents the talents and insights needed to unlock web scraping with Python.

This thread provides a deep dive into web scraping, covering documentation, workflow visualization, URL discovery, and the use of Python libraries like Requests and delightful Soup for efficient data extraction.

Often, when here logging into a website, we receive a pop-up asking whether or not we take or reject cookies. We also can take care of these popups and alerts employing Selenium.

given that we've seen the best way to extract data, let's save it. Pandas, a Python library, allows us help save data in a variety of formats like CSV, JSON, or XML. Here is how to avoid wasting our work listings like a JSON file in The existing folder:

although we could use normal expressions to parse reaction written content, Python has an a lot better web scraping library – BeautifulSoup.

normally, we can't be confident with regard to the loading time. Will or not it's two seconds or ten seconds (or maybe more)? Specifying smaller wait periods may cause lacking aspects, and a lot more substantial moments can lead to unnecessary hold out times.

given that We now have a strong understanding of dynamic websites, it is time to delve deeper into this subject matter and investigate how we are able to adapt our scripts to handle their dynamic mother nature proficiently.

recall you could Merge CSS selection with textual content extraction to easily scrape readable text from things.

A headless browser is often a browser implementation that operates with out a user interface. It permits automated scripts to communicate with a Web content just as if a consumer had been undertaking the actions.

Dr. Alex Mitchell is often a committed coding teacher with a deep enthusiasm for instructing plus a prosperity of experience in Personal computer science education and learning.

Real-world illustrations and simple demonstrations provides you with a deep understanding of how to gather data proficiently and responsibly.

Respecting website limits - some websites impose restrictions on the level of requests they acquire. They are sometimes placed in robots.txt . it is possible to look at this publish for in depth insights on Internet scraping's legality.

Leave a Reply

Your email address will not be published. Required fields are marked *